Activity Model for Technology Integration

Activity Model for Technology Integration

The TPACK framework describes the types of knowledge (technological, pedagogical, and content) needed by a teacher for effective technology integration.  When integrating technology in the classroom, consideration of the dynamic and complex relationships among content, technology, pedagogy, and context is often overlooked.  Further, it is difficult to explain these relationships so that understanding translates into application.  This presentation introduces an instructional design model that facilitates technology integration in highly specialized contexts and develops instructor TPACK through learning activity types.  Utilizing technology mapping, instructors will be able to integrate appropriate technologies effectively and maximize student learning of instructional goals.

Learning Goals:

  • Examine an instructional design model for integrating technology in learning experiences that can be used to support the development of teacher TPACK
  • Explain key factors that influence selection of an appropriate instructional technology
  • Explore taxonomies of learning activity types that can support technology integrated instruction.
  • Apply the instructional design model and learning activity types to different disciplines and learning environments
